简介:本文将详细介绍在CentOS系统上如何安装FFmpeg,以及FFmpeg的基本使用方法,帮助读者快速掌握FFmpeg在视频处理中的应用。
在数字视频处理领域,FFmpeg无疑是一款功能强大的工具。它支持几乎所有类型的视频和音频格式,能够进行视频编码、解码、转码、流媒体处理等操作。本文将引导读者在CentOS系统上安装FFmpeg,并介绍其基本使用方法。
一、前置条件
在CentOS上安装FFmpeg之前,需要确保系统中已经安装了lame和yasm两个软件包。lame是libmp3lame的安装包,支持MP3编码;yasm是NASM的重写版本,用于编译FFmpeg。
二、安装FFmpeg
在终端中执行以下命令安装lame和yasm:
sudo yum install -y lame yasm
访问FFmpeg官网(https://ffmpeg.org/download.html)下载最新版本的源码包。将源码包上传到CentOS服务器,并解压。
tar -zxvf ffmpeg-latest.tar.gz
进入源码目录,执行配置脚本并安装FFmpeg:
cd ffmpeg./configuremakesudo make install
上述命令将配置FFmpeg的编译选项,编译源码,并将FFmpeg安装到系统中。
三、使用FFmpeg
安装完成后,就可以在终端中使用FFmpeg命令进行视频处理了。以下是一些常用的FFmpeg命令:
ffprobe input.mp4
ffmpeg -i input.mp4 output.avi
ffmpeg -i input.mp4 -ss 00:00:10 -t 00:00:05 output.mp4
ffmpeg -i input.mp4 -vf scale=640:480 output.mp4
这只是FFmpeg的冰山一角,它还有更多强大的功能等待你去探索。
四、总结
通过本文的介绍,相信读者已经掌握了在CentOS系统上安装FFmpeg的方法,并对FFmpeg的基本使用有了一定的了解。在实际应用中,可以根据需求灵活运用FFmpeg的各种功能,提高视频处理的效率和质量。
希望本文能对你有所帮助,如有任何疑问,欢迎在评论区留言交流。